Philadelphia, Pennsylvania Highlights
Philadelphia, located in southeastern Pennsylvania on the southern fringe of the mid-Atlantic region, is the fourth-largest metropolitan area in the United States, and the country's fifth-largest city. Often referred to as "Philly," the city's metropolitan area encompasses twelve counties in Pennsylvania, New Jersey, and Delaware.
Philadelphia's economy is as diverse as the population that inhabits the city. The Philadelphia Stock Exchange, the oldest such exchange in America, has been in operation since 1790. The city is home to several major Fortune 500 companies, including Comcast (the nation's largest cable television provider), CIGNA insurance, and Lincoln Financial Group.
Dating back to Philadelphia's earliest days as the nation's first capital city, government presence is very strong in the city. The United States Mint is located near Philadelphia's historic district, and the Philadelphia division of the Federal Reserve Bank is not too far from the Mint. It is thanks to this Federal government presence that Philadelphia plays host to a large number of prestigious law firms and can call itself a national center of law.*
